Density and Its Role in Conversion

Density is defined as mass per unit volume and is typically measured in kilograms per liter (kg/L). To convert 5 kilograms of a substance into liters, you need to know its density. For example, if the density of a substance is 1 kg/L, then 5 kilograms would equal 5 liters. However, for substances with different densities, such as oil or flour, the volume will vary.

Conversion Examples

For water, which has a density of approximately 1 kg/L, 5 kilograms would be equivalent to 5 liters. In contrast, for a substance like flour with a density of around 0.6 kg/L, 5 kilograms would convert to approximately 8.33 liters. Using the formula: volume (L) = mass (kg) / density (kg/L), you can determine the volume for any substance given its density.
